California Classics: The Heart of American Wine

When it comes to domestic wine, California is often the first place that comes to mind. 🏞️ Home to Napa Valley and Sonoma County, California produces some of the most renowned wines in the world. Brands like Robert Mondavi and Opus One have set the standard for quality and innovation. These wines are known for their bold flavors and complexity, making them a favorite among both casual drinkers and connoisseurs. 🍷

Small Batch Wonders: Craft Wineries Making Big Waves

For those looking for something truly unique, small batch wineries are the way to go. 🍂 These boutique operations focus on handcrafting wines with a personal touch, often using organic and sustainable practices. Brands like Bonny Doon Vineyard in California and Penner-Ash Wine Cellars in Oregon are leading the charge in the craft wine movement. Their limited-production wines offer a taste of the terroir, reflecting the specific characteristics of the land where the grapes are grown. 🌾
